How long do canned goods last after expiration date? Most shelf-stable foods are safe indefinitely. In fact, canned goods will last for years, as long as the can itself is in good condition (no rust, dents, or swelling). Jun 22, 2023 · Hawaiian rolls have different shelf lives depending on where they are stored. Homemade rolls can last 2-3 days when stored in a pantry or fridge. While a package of Hawaiian rolls bought from the grocery store and unopened can last up to 2 weeks when stored properly.

In The Fridge. Ham's shelf life in the fridge varies based on its type. Fresh ham typically lasts 3-5 days, while cooked leftovers can be good for 3-4 days. Spiral ham and ham slices have a similar timeline of 3-5 days. Luncheon meats, once opened, should be consumed within 3-5 days, and country hams can last up to a week.
